Who are IDCSL?
Licensed and regulated by Ofgem, Independent Distribution Connection Specialists Ltd. (IDCSL) provides an enhanced alternative to traditional electricity network adoptions. As an Independent Distribution Network Operator (IDNO), we can simplify connections for developers nationwide.
Our customer-focused approach delivers tailored solutions that surpass expectations. With in-house engineering capabilities and strategic supply chain partnerships, IDCSL removes obstacles so you can power your ambitions.
IDCSL also provides asset value payments tailored to your project needs.
